Nollywood actress, Lizzy Anjorin has taken to social media to express her unwavering support for VeryDarkMan following his recent arrest.

“VeryDarkMan Is An Angel, I Stand By Him” – Lizzy Anjorin Declares [Video]

KanyiDaily recalls that VeryDarkMan was recently arrested by the police after actress Tonto Dikeh filed a petition against him over allegations of cyberbullying and threats to her life.

Reacting to the development, Lizzy Anjorin declared her support for VeryDarkMan, expressing her determination to stand by him, regardless of public opinion or the allegations leveled against him.

The actress referred to VeryDarkMan as an “angel” and pledged to support him “through thick and thin.”

She urged the public not to rush to judgment, highlighting the positive impact he has had in addressing societal issues and contributing to various causes.

Acknowledging that Verydarkman’s remarks may have been controversial or “far-fetched,” Anjorin insisted that his words did not warrant his arrest.

She called on people to remember his past contributions and efforts in combating societal ills, urging them not to overlook his previous actions.

However, Lizzy Anjorin’s public declaration of support for VeryDarkMan has sparked mixed reactions among fans and followers.

While some commended her loyalty and faith in VeryDarkMan’s character, others questioned her judgment and highlighted the gravity of the charges against him.
